River Monsters -> Wels

Biggest fish in lakes and rivers in Germany, up to 2.5metres and 200 pounds. Reported to even attack dogs playing in the water of a lake. This died while trying to swallow a turtle. Sportfishers brought young Wels to rivers and lakes in France, Spain, Portugal. In the climate there they grow even bigger.

Indian Wells -> Bad Nauheim

Quote

It is a world-famous resort, noted for its salt springs, which are used to treat heart and nerve diseases. A Nauheim or "effervescent" bath, named after Bad Nauheim,[3] is a type of spa bath through which carbon dioxide is bubbled

Elvis Presley was in Bad Nauheim (50km away from me) as a GI. One of the rivers in Bad Nauheim is the Usa. There was a photo showing Elvis stading on a bridge. Few years back the town made a bronce monument of Elvis at the same place and pose as on the photo. You could say that Elvis throwns over the 'USA' :JC_hurrah:
